Freight trains HQ being shifted to Karachi

  • Minister says the entire Karachi-Peshawar track will be upgraded soon

KARACHI: Railways Minister Sheikh Rasheed Ahmed on Friday announced that Railway Headquarters of freight trains is being shifted to Karachi.

Addressing the inaugural ceremony of a freight train at Cantt Station in Karachi, he said the policy of zero tolerance for corruption would be implemented in the railways.

“Nobody would be allowed to create any obstacle in the way of Karachi Circular Railway,” he said, adding that the entire track from Karachi to Peshawar would be upgraded soon.
